How Bitcoin Changes the Casino Experience
Traditional online casinos rely heavily on credit cards, e-wallets, or bank transfers—all of which introduce delays and extra fees. Bitcoin, however, operates on decentralized blockchain technology, allowing for near-instant deposits and withdrawals. This change alone transforms the gambling experience, but it also demands casinos adapt their platforms accordingly.
Some operators have embraced this shift by integrating Bitcoin wallets directly into their systems and providing users with transparent RTP (Return to Player) statistics—often hovering around 96.5% for popular slots like Book of Dead by Play’n GO. They also lean on security protocols such as SSL encryption to protect users’ anonymity and data, which is critical in a world where trust can make or break an online provider.

Practical Tips for Betting with Bitcoin Without Getting Lost
Knowing where to start can be half the battle. Here are some practical pointers when tackling Bitcoin gambling platforms:
- Always verify the casino’s licensing and regulatory compliance—this ensures fair play and protects your funds.
- Stick to reputable game providers like Pragmatic Play or Play’n GO, which are commonly supported by trustworthy Bitcoin casinos.
- Test the waters with small bets initially to get a feel for the platform’s interface and payout speed.
- Be mindful of volatility—Bitcoin’s value can fluctuate dramatically, which affects your bankroll’s worth in real terms.
- Keep track of your bets and set limits; responsible gambling remains key regardless of the currency used.
Understanding these nuances can significantly improve your confidence and enjoyment when engaging with Bitcoin casinos. After all, betting should never feel like deciphering a puzzle.
The Balance Between Innovation and Responsibility
The evolution of online gambling into the crypto space is exciting, but it comes with its own set of challenges. Rapid transactions and enhanced privacy make Bitcoin casinos attractive, yet it’s essential to play consciously. Volatility in Bitcoin’s price means winnings can fluctuate beyond the game itself, adding a layer of financial risk.
Moreover, the ease of access can sometimes encourage overindulgence. On my part, I believe that any platform claiming to be a top bitcoin casino also has a duty to promote responsible play—offering tools like self-exclusion options, deposit limits, or reality checks. These features help maintain the fun without crossing into harm.
